Handover note — Q3 cash-flow forecast

Welcome aboard, Daria. The Q3 forecast for Meridale Foods is mostly done; receivables from the Kelsmont contract land in week six, so don't panic at the mid-quarter dip. Torvald in treasury keeps the model — he'll walk you through the assumptions. Watch the packaging supplier prepayments; they've drifted upward two quarters running. One more thing you should see before the Thursday review.

internal memo for bawep-hahip: Headcount on the Praael team goes from 54 to 93 by the end of September. Gross margin on Praael came in at 27 percent against a plan of 62 percent.

## CI Note: ColdVault Archive Job Failing

If the nightly archive step for Frostbin buckets fails with a lifecycle-policy error, it usually means the retention window was edited mid-run. Re-trigger the job from the Icehouse pipeline rather than rerunning the failed stage, since partial manifests confuse the sealer. When filing a ticket, attach the build token printed below.

pipeline stamp: htk4_5e77

FINANCE REVIEW SUMMARY — Gross Margin

Team, quick wrap-up of the Q2 margin review for the Opaline product line. Blended gross margin came in at 61%, down two points — mostly freight from the Dunmarsh warehouse and that hardware bundle we keep discounting. Services margin actually improved, so don't panic. Actions: reprice the bundle, renegotiate freight, and stop approving ad-hoc discounts above 10%. Full workings are in the shared folder. One further point needs flagging before we close the review.

board note of kafof-yahag: Druaelox Foods plans to raise the Holwyn list price by 35 percent in July.

## Soft deletes for `orders`

Heads up: this swaps hard `DELETE`s on `orders` for a `deleted_at` tombstone, per the Crestbay retention review. All read paths now go through a scoped view, so deleted rows shouldn't leak into exports or the partner API — please double-check the admin search path, that's the scary one. Purge job runs nightly and actually removes rows past the retention window. Nothing touches payment records. The purge and retention constants are defined here.

tuning constants:
QUOTAS = {
    "oliael": 10,
    "wenix": 10,
}